to Use a Solution Manual Effectively The key isnt to simply copy solutions Instead follow these steps 1 Attempt the Problem First Seriously try your best before looking at the solution This forces you to engage with the problem identify your weak points and appreciate the solutions value 2 Analyze the Solution StepbyStep Dont just skim dissect each step Understand the rationale behind each equation each assumption and each diagram Ask yourself Why did they do it this way What principles are at play here 3 Identify Your Mistakes Compare your attempt to the solution Did you make a conceptual error A calculation mistake Identifying your errors is crucial for improvement 4 Resolve the Problem After analyzing the solution try solving the problem again without looking at the manual This reinforces your understanding and helps solidify the concepts 2 5 Focus on Understanding Not Memorization The goal is not to memorize solutions but to understand the underlying principles Focus on the
